Despite the care taken in selecting good natural ingredients, there are some components like Polymethylsilsesquioxane and Vinyldimethicone that might not be ideal for pregnant women or babies. Although it's EWG Green rated, I might be overly sensitive, but personally, I believe ingredients are more important than texture for products meant for pregnant women or babies. I'd prefer a product with only essential ingredients, even if it doesn't apply as smoothly. I ended up not using it on my niece (the alcohol-like scent also made it feel less suitable for babies). While I'm satisfied using it as a general adult product, with a few minor improvements, it could become an excellent product for pregnant women and babies.

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sFirst off, I have combination dehydrated skin that's thin and easily irritated. My face tends to get flushed quickly in hot or cold weather. The Innoan Soothing Gel Emulsion really helped calm my redness, as you can see in the photo, and it applied smoothly without any irritation. One of its strengths is how lightweight and refreshing it feels - it glides on effortlessly and leaves a nice, firm texture. For those of us with combination dehydrated skin, using super hydrating products can often lead to excess oil, causing tiny bumps and an overly greasy complexion. However, this product doesn't make my skin feel as oily as others, which is great. It's especially nice for makeup application. I apply a thin layer, let it absorb a bit, and then do my makeup. It creates a smooth base that helps my makeup go on evenly without any patchiness. They recommend storing the Innoan Soothing Gel Emulsion in the fridge, which I've been doing. As the weather's starting to warm up, it feels amazing to apply this cool gel after a shower or before makeup. It tightens my pores and quickly reduces any redness. Comparing the before and after photos, you can really see how well it calms redness. I'd definitely recommend this to anyone who struggles with frequent flushing.
